Diablo 4 Patch 1.1.1 to Buff Barbs and Sorcerers, Strongly Reduce Respec Costs and Add Free Stash Tab

During today’s devs campfire chat, the team talked about this week’s 1.1.0 update and the upcoming Diablo 4 patch 1.1.1.

Earlier this week, Blizzard released the 1.1.0 patch ahead of Season of the Malignant, which officially kicked off yesterday. Alongside the start of the season, the team released another update, patch 1.1.0b to ‘battle’ some of the changes included with the 1.1.0 update. It’s safe to say that the Diablo community isn’t pleased with the changes that Blizzard has made with the most recent patches with some even boycotting the game until the team reverts the major nerfs to basically all classes. During today’s campfire chat, the developers talked about the discussion regarding patch 1.1.0. Also, they provided details about the planned 1.1.1 patch, which should be released in the next couple of weeks.

One of the changes that the team will implement with the upcoming patch is one that will be welcomed by all players, more notably those playing more than one character – a free stash tab for every character. This should, at least, help out players with additional storage, especially now that Malignant hearts will also need to be stored.

Patch 1.1.1 will also pack greatly reduced respect costs. As mentioned by the developers, patch 1.1.1 will reduce respec costs by 40%. In addition, experience between level 50 and level 100 will be adjusted in order to make leveling easier for those in that level range.

The update will also offer buffs for Barbarians and Sorcerers in patch 1.1.1. According to the team, these buffs will be the primary focus of the patch.

As said, patch 1.1.1 is expected to be released in the next couple of weeks, and more updates are being planned before the arrival of season 2. Let’s hope that these upcoming changes will address some of the community concerns after the arrival of the 1.1.0 patch.

Diablo 4 is available globally now for PC, PlayStation 5, PlayStation 4, Xbox Series X, Xbox Series S, and Xbox One.
